#6f7a01 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6f7a01 is composed of 43.5% red, 47.8%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.2%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 65.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 24.1%. #6f7a01 color hex could be obtained by blending #def402 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#6f7a01

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050500 is the darkest color, while #fefff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f7a01

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#41413a is the less saturated color, while #6f7a01 is the most saturated one.
